What is Complex Analysis?
Complex analysis is the branch of mathematics that studies functions of complex variables. It explores how functions behave when their inputs are complex numbers, incorporating both a real and an imaginary part. This field is not just a cornerstone of pure mathematics; it also underpins many applications in engineering, physics, and other sciences.

Core Components of Gamelin Solutions
At the heart of Gamelin solutions lies the strategic use of uniform algebras, which are closed subalgebras of continuous functions on a compact space that contain the constants and separate points. These algebras provide a framework for resolving complex problems related to function approximation and boundary behavior, fundamental for various branches of analysis.
